The Benedum Brass Quintet was originally made up of a few of us who played together as members of the Shinnston Community Band for several years. In late 2007, we decided to form a small quintet to play exclusively as a brass ensemble. Since that time, we have added new members as others have entered "emeritus" status (who are always welcome to return!).
Current Members:
Brian McKibben - Euphonium/Tuba
Originally from Parkersburg, WV, Brian grew up as a percussionist and pianist. He also plays violin and viola as well as electric bass. He started playing euphonium when his son, Nick, began playing cornet. Since then, he has acquired an Eb tuba. He has a minor in music from Brigham Young University and is currently working toward a full BA degree in Music. He is also a member of the Shinnston Community Band.
Nicholas McKibben - Cornet
Nicholas began playing cornet in fifth grade. He has since also learned to play most other brass instruments, drums, saxophone, and flute. Nick is currently in 11th grade at Bridgeport High School. He is a member of the BHS jazz band, the Shinnston Community Band, and is now in his second year as a trumpet player in the Cadets Drum and Bugle Corps. Not only this, but in addition to often assisting his father as a percussionist, he is the drummer for his band, Yttrium.
Joe Thomas - Double-belled Baritone
Joe has played his signature double-belled baritone for many years in the Shinnston Community Band.
Jason Burnside - Trumpet
Jason joined the Benedum Brass when Molly Thomas left for college. He graduated from Alderson-Broaddus College and has conducted the Shinnston Community Band. He is currently working on a Masters degree at West Virginia University.
Jesse Hartley - Trumpet
Jesse is another new member playing trumpet with the Benedum Brass. Currently in 11th grade at Bridgeport High School, he is also a member of the BHS jazz band and the Shinnston Community Band.
Russ McIntyre - Trombone
Russ is a graduate of Lincoln High School in Shinnston, WV. He was a WV All-State Trombonist in 1980 and went on to study low brass at West Virginia University under renowned trombonist Richard Powell. While there, he was also a member of the WVU Marching Band and several WVU ensembles such as the Jazz and Wind Ensembles as well as the ever-popular Trombone Ensemble. He has been an officer and member of the Shinnston Community Band since its inception in 1996.
Molly Thomas - Trumpet
Molly, a recent graduate of Bridgeport High School, is an accomplished trumpet player already. She is studying Music Education at West Virginia University.
